Overview (unchanged from v1.0.0) This workflow generates a 30-m daily near-surface soil temperature (ST) dataset for the Nyainqentanglha Mountains region (central Tibetan Plateau) during 2001–2024 using Google Earth Engine (GEE) and R. What's included 01_st_30m_daily_demo.js Reviewer-friendly demo script (default year: 2020) exporting quarterly multi-band outputs directly to Earth Engine Assets for rapid validation. 02_st_30m_daily_tile_export.js Full production script for 2001–2024. Exports quarterly multi-band ST images as four spatial tiles (2×2) to Google Drive to avoid large-file export constraints. 03_st_30m_daily_mosaic.R Post-processing script to mosaic the four tiles into unified quarterly GeoTIFFs (ST_ _<Q#>.tif) using terra.
